Content Marketing 101

What exactly is Content Marketing 101?

Content marketing is a modern term used to describe the process of creating and distributing valuable, relevant and consistent content with the goal of generating leads or sales. A typical content marketing mix includes editorial, product placement, video, social media and paid placements that are tied together in a cohesive program.

The goal of content marketing is to get your target audience interested and engaged with your business so that they eventually become customers or clients. The process involves creating relevant, insightful content that drives home a key message about your company, product or service. Content marketing can be used in conjunction with direct sales for maximum results; however it also works well as a stand-alone strategy.

While many companies understand that they need a content marketing strategy for their businesses, few have one in place — which is why you may be struggling to find the time or resources needed to make it happen.

The idea behind content marketing is not new; however, it has been gaining popularity in recent years because it can be highly effective at increasing revenue. It works by providing quality information that your target audience finds useful, entertaining or both so they will want to learn more about your products and services. This helps you build trust in your brand and position yourself as an authority on topics related to what you sell. When people see that you have value to offer them, they are more likely to do business with you than if all they know about your company comes from advertising messages.
